The Role: Legal and Product Engineer

This isn't your typical client-facing role or traditional R&D position. You are the bridge between the complex nuances of patent practice and the cutting-edge AI technology transforming it. You will translate the "language of law" into the "logic of code."

What You’ll Own

  • AI Output Engineering: Partner with our AI researchers to iterate on algorithms and prompt engineering, specializing our LLMs for patent-specific tasks like claim analysis, prior art comparison, and obviousness assessments.
  • Legal Benchmarking: Build proprietary datasets and evaluation frameworks to measure AI performance against real-world USPTO and international patent office requirements.
  • Product Roadmap: Serve as the internal voice of the practitioner. You’ll translate deep client insights from global firms into high-priority product features.
  • Strategic Partnership: Act as a technical thought partner for IP teams at firms like DLA Piper, leading pilots and ensuring our AI scales seamlessly across their prosecution and litigation workflows.
  • Playbook Development: Document and scale best practices for AI adoption across diverse sectors, from biotech to deep-tech software.

What You Bring

Must-Haves

  • Qualified Professional: Admitted to practice before the USPTO, EPO or JPO.
  • 3+ Years Experience: Direct experience in patent prosecution, understanding the "pain points" of the industry first-hand.
  • Technical Foundation: Undergraduate degree in Engineering, Computer Science, or Life Sciences.

Preferred & Nice-to-Haves

  • AI Tinkerer: Hands-on experience with prompt engineering and LLM tools.
  • Client-Facing Pro: Proven ability to manage relationships and lead strategic product demos.
  • Coder-Lite: Familiarity with Python or a background in software development.
